示例#1
0
        public bool updateCompanyName(string companyID, string companyName)
        {
            int row;

            if ((companyID == "" || companyID == "CompanyID") && (companyName == "" || companyName == "CompanyName"))
            {
                row = 0;
            }
            else
            {
                row = DataBaseManager.runInsertAndUpdateAndDeleteQuery("Update Provider Set CompanyName='" + companyName + "',MerchandiserID='" + UserManager.getMerchandID() + "' where CompanyID='" + companyID + "'");
            }
            return(row == 1 ? true : false);
        }
示例#2
0
        public bool removeCompany(string companyID)
        {
            int row;

            if ((companyID == "" || companyID == "CompanyID"))
            {
                row = 0;
            }
            else
            {
                row = DataBaseManager.runInsertAndUpdateAndDeleteQuery("Delete From Provider where CompanyID='" + companyID + "'");
            }
            return(row == 1 ? true : false);
        }
示例#3
0
        public bool addCompany(string companyID, string companyName)
        {
            int row;

            if ((companyID == "" || companyID == "companyID") && (companyName == "" || companyName == "CompanyName"))
            {
                row = 0;
            }
            else
            {
                row = DataBaseManager.runInsertAndUpdateAndDeleteQuery("Insert into Provider values('" + companyID + "','" + companyName + "','" + UserManager.getMerchandID() + "')");
            }
            return(row == 1 ? true : false);
        }
示例#4
0
        public bool updateBuyer(string buyerID, string colName, string data)
        {
            int row;

            if ((buyerID == "" || buyerID == "BuyerID") && ((colName == "BuyerName") || (colName == "Retailer") || ((colName == "WholeSaller"))) && (data == ""))
            {
                row = 0;
            }
            else
            {
                row = DataBaseManager.runInsertAndUpdateAndDeleteQuery("Update Buyer Set " + colName + "='" + data + "',MerchandiserID='" + UserManager.getMerchandID() + "' where BuyerID='" + buyerID + "'");
            }
            return(row == 1 ? true : false);
        }
示例#5
0
        public bool deleteBuyer(string buyerID)
        {
            int row;

            if ((buyerID == "" || buyerID == "BuyerID"))
            {
                row = 0;
            }
            else
            {
                row = DataBaseManager.runInsertAndUpdateAndDeleteQuery("Delete From Buyer where BuyerID='" + buyerID + "'");
            }
            return(row == 1 ? true : false);
        }
示例#6
0
        public bool addBuyer(string buyerID, string buyerName, string buyerType)
        {
            int row;

            if ((buyerID == "" || buyerID == "BuyerID") && (buyerName == "" || buyerName == "BuyerName") && (buyerType == "" || buyerType == "BuyerType"))
            {
                row = 0;
            }
            else
            {
                row = DataBaseManager.runInsertAndUpdateAndDeleteQuery("Insert into Buyer values('" + buyerID + "','" + buyerName + "','" + buyerType + "','" + UserManager.getMerchandID() + "')");
            }
            return(row == 1 ? true : false);
        }
        public bool setItemPriceManagement(string itemID, string retailerProfitPrice, string wholeSallerProfitPrice)
        {
            int row;

            if ((itemID == "" || itemID == "ItemID") && (retailerProfitPrice == "" || retailerProfitPrice == "RetailerProfitPrice") && (wholeSallerProfitPrice == "" || wholeSallerProfitPrice == "WholeSallerProfitPrice"))
            {
                row = 0;
            }
            else
            {
                row = DataBaseManager.runInsertAndUpdateAndDeleteQuery("Insert into ItemPriceManagementTable values('" + itemID + "','" + retailerProfitPrice + "','" + wholeSallerProfitPrice + "')");
            }
            return(row == 1 ? true : false);
        }
        public bool addItemIntoStock(string itemID, string quantity)
        {
            int row;

            if ((itemID == "" || itemID == "ItemID") && (quantity == "" || quantity == "Quantity"))
            {
                row = 0;
            }
            else
            {
                row = DataBaseManager.runInsertAndUpdateAndDeleteQuery("Insert into Stock values('" + itemID + "','" + quantity + "')");
            }
            return(row == 1 ? true : false);
        }
        public bool addItem(string itemID, string itemName, string cost, string companyID, string itemRegistrationTime)
        {
            int row;

            if ((itemID == "" || itemID == "ItemID") && (itemName == "" || itemName == "ItemName") && (cost == "" || cost == "Cost") && (companyID == "" || companyID == "CompanyID"))
            {
                row = 0;
            }
            else
            {
                row = DataBaseManager.runInsertAndUpdateAndDeleteQuery("Insert into Item values('" + itemID + "','" + itemName + "','" + cost + "','" + companyID + "','" + itemRegistrationTime + "','" + UserManager.getMerchandID() + "')");
            }
            return(row == 1 ? true : false);
        }
        public bool updateItem(TextBox txtBox1, TextBox txtBox2, TextBox txtBox3, string itemID)
        {
            int row = 0;

            if (txtBox1.Text != "" && txtBox1.Text != txtBox1.Name)
            {
                row = DataBaseManager.runInsertAndUpdateAndDeleteQuery("Update Item Set " + txtBox1.Name + "='" + txtBox1.Text + "',ItemRegistrationTime='" + DateTime.Now + "',MerchandiserID='" + UserManager.getMerchandID() + "' where ItemID='" + itemID + "'");
            }
            if (txtBox2.Text != "" && txtBox2.Text != txtBox2.Name)
            {
                row = DataBaseManager.runInsertAndUpdateAndDeleteQuery("Update Item Set " + txtBox2.Name + "='" + txtBox2.Text + "',ItemRegistrationTime='" + DateTime.Now + "',MerchandiserID='" + UserManager.getMerchandID() + "' where ItemID='" + itemID + "'");
            }
            if (txtBox3.Text != "" && txtBox3.Text != txtBox3.Name)
            {
                row = DataBaseManager.runInsertAndUpdateAndDeleteQuery("Update Item Set " + txtBox3.Name + "='" + txtBox3.Text + "',ItemRegistrationTime='" + DateTime.Now + "',MerchandiserID='" + UserManager.getMerchandID() + "' where ItemID='" + itemID + "'");
            }
            return(row == 1 ? true : false);
        }
示例#11
0
        public List <Dictionary <String, String> > getCompanyID()
        {
            List <Dictionary <String, String> > result = DataBaseManager.runSelectQuery("Select CompanyID from Provider");

            return(result);
        }
示例#12
0
        public List <Dictionary <String, String> > getBuyerID()
        {
            List <Dictionary <String, String> > result = DataBaseManager.runSelectQuery("Select BuyerID from Buyer");

            return(result);
        }
        public bool deleteItemFromStock(string itemID)
        {
            int row = DataBaseManager.runInsertAndUpdateAndDeleteQuery("Delete from Stock where ItemID='" + itemID + "'");

            return(row == 1 ? true : false);
        }
        public List <Dictionary <String, String> > availableStock()
        {
            List <Dictionary <String, String> > result = DataBaseManager.runSelectQuery("Select Item.ItemID,Item.ItemName,Item.Cost,Item.CompanyID,Stock.Quantity from Item Inner Join Stock ON  Item.ItemID=Stock.ItemID");

            return(result);
        }
        public List <Dictionary <String, String> > getItemIDs()
        {
            List <Dictionary <String, String> > result = DataBaseManager.runSelectQuery("Select ItemID from Item");

            return(result);
        }